The nvptx atomic ops do not support using stack memory. I've been marking test-cases with atomic builtins using stack with dg-require-effective-target sync_int_long_stack, which is ok because they're just builtins. But it's another thing when atomics are part of the language like in the examples above. In principle, it should possible to generate a run-time test using isspacep, and switch between using an atomic op or a non-atomic fallback (that is either an atom.add.u32, or an add.u32, because it's effectively atomic in .local memory). OTOH, we want a mode of operation where we generate atomics as currently, without the runtime test to have smaller and faster code. So, perhaps, a switch -mstack-atomics.
